If you hadn't guessed from my ever so witty pun in the title, this blog is dedicated to the make-up genius' that is Avon. If you aren't from the UK or you're just hidden beneath a make-up free rock then you won't know what Avon is. It isn't available in shops, it's done through a catalogue and representatives in your area. I have had a slight obsession with the brand from a young age but it's cheap and cheerful make-up have since evolved into a brilliant retailing brand and it's products are up there with my favourites such as Rimmel and Revlon. Below are a few of my favourites, the pricing has varied of the last few years and a lot I got in the half price reductions so I wont include the prices but the eye-liners and lip-liners retail at around £3-£5 and the pallets and bronzer around £8, bloody bargain!  I haven't included all of them to prevent you from sheer boredom but these are my favourites.

What are my Favourites I hear you say ? The Supershock Gel Liner in Black of course, I've tried many eye-liners from Barry M to Dior and I've yet to meet an eye-liner I have such a ongoing relationship with. My other favourite is the Pallete, Not so Neutral, I've used it everyday for the past few weeks and I'm some what ashamed to say it has surpassed my Naked Pallete, I know the horror! But it is so easy to carry and the colours suit my skin tone so much better.
I recommend a good look at Avon, their products are great value for money, the only thing I will say it that some of the brands are a bit naff, I find Colour Trend doesn't have a great pay off but everything else I've been completely entranced by, well the 10 years I've been a member say that at least.
